The study of polymorphic states of paradichlorobenzene by means of nuclear quadrupole resonance relaxometry

The effect of the anisotropy of the pore space on the distribution of the spin-spin and spin-lattice relaxation times for the microcrystals, filling the pores, was investigated.

It was established that the increasing in the T1 relaxation time in the wood pore-channels is observed in the case when the radio frequency field B1 is parallel to the tracheid's of wood.

It was the first time that the T dispersion analysis for the paradichlorobenzene in the α-phase was made in the NQR.
